tradingkey.logo

Blue Owl Capital Corp

OBDC
View Detailed Chart

14.590USD

-0.160-1.08%
Close 06/13, 16:00ETQuotes delayed by 15 min
7.46BMarket Cap
12.53P/E TTM

Blue Owl Capital Corp

14.590

-0.160-1.08%
Intraday
1m
30m
1h
D
W
M
D

Today

-1.08%

5 Days

+0.14%

1 Month

-0.07%

6 Months

-4.58%

Year to Date

-3.51%

1 Year

-8.07%

View Detailed Chart

Agency Rating

Analyst Rating

Based on 12 analysts
BUY
Current Rating
15.591
Target Price
6.86%
Upside Space
Strong Buy
Buy
Hold
Sell
Strong Sell

Peer Comparison

64
Total
6
Median
8
Average
Company name
Ratings
Analysts
Blue Owl Capital Corp
OBDC
12
Blackstone Inc
BX
24
KKR & Co Inc
KKR
21
Carlyle Group Inc
CG
19
BlackRock Inc
BLK
18
Ares Management Corp
ARES
17
1
2
3
...
13

Indicators

The Indicators feature provides value and direction analysis for various instruments under a selection of technical indicators, together with a technical summary.

This feature includes nine of the commonly used technical indicators: MACD, RSI, KDJ, StochRSI, ATR, CCI, WR, TRIX and MA. You may also adjust the timeframe depending on your needs.

Please note that technical analysis is only part of investment reference, and there is no absolute standard for using numerical values to assess direction. The results are for reference only, and we are not responsible for the accuracy of the indicator calculations and summaries.

1m
15m
30m
1h
D
W
M
1m
15m
30m
D
Sell
Sell(6)
Neutral(4)
Buy(3)
Indicators
Sell(3)
Neutral(4)
Buy(0)
Indicators
Value
Direction
MACD(12,26,9)
-0.002
Neutral
RSI(14)
53.358
Neutral
STOCH(KDJ)(9,3,3)
58.738
Sell
ATR(14)
0.190
Low Volatility
CCI(14)
12.323
Neutral
Williams %R
51.777
Neutral
TRIX(12,20)
0.137
Sell
StochRSI(14)
0.000
Sell
Moving Average
Sell(3)
Neutral(0)
Buy(3)
Indicators
Value
Direction
MA5
14.704
Sell
MA10
14.613
Sell
MA20
14.577
Buy
MA50
14.132
Buy
MA100
14.582
Buy
MA200
14.792
Sell

News

More news coming soon, stay tuned...

Company

Blue Owl Capital Corporation is a specialty finance company focused on lending to United States middle-market companies. The Company’s investment objective is to generate current income and, to a lesser extent, capital appreciation by targeting investment opportunities with favorable risk-adjusted returns, including senior secured, subordinated, or mezzanine loans and equity-related instruments. Its investment strategy is intended to generate favorable returns across credit cycles with an emphasis on preserving capital. It has investments in approximately 219 portfolio companies. Its portfolio by industry includes Internet software and services, insurance, food and beverage, asset-based lending and fund finance, healthcare providers and services, healthcare technology, buildings and real estate, consumer products, manufacturing, aerospace and defense, distribution, business services, and others. It is externally managed by Blue Owl Credit Advisors LLC.
Ticker SymbolOBDC
CompanyBlue Owl Capital Corp
CEOMr. Craig W. Packer
Websitehttps://www.blueowlcapitalcorporation.com/
KeyAI